It's not really a "timing-timing" basis.
As what I have been saying many times, the ratio of online moderators and online members is
1:160.
Kung kamo moderator, how could you manage to moderate at that ratio?
There are approximately 3,000 online users in istorya, 500+ members and 1500+ guests.
New threads and new replies are sprouting everywhere every second.
Every now and then a violation is committed buried in the threads.
Kamo kuno'y monitor ana kaya ba ninyo?
And we're not hired to stay in front of the pc watching the forum all day, we also participate in the discussions just like you do.
That's why we really need your cooperation, read and put the rules in your mind so that next time you encounter a violation you will recognize it and click the report button.
Again, kung natagaan ka infraction, it's not because gisundan ka sa mods, it's not because gidumtan ka, it's not because you were being handpicked.
It's because somebody reported you.

There is no need for a consulting body.
The rules are there for basis on giving infractions.
The logic is simple, violation means infraction.
If a suspected violation is reported, the moderator checks the reported posts, then decides if it has really violated the rules.
Example, in Buy & Sell forum, naay rule nga bawal ang mag hijack sa thread.
Hi-jack means nga nisakay ka sa thread nag advertise pud ka ug imoha.
The TS is selling an iphone, then you post a reply gusto nimo ibaligya pud imong iphone.
Does that need a consulting body?
Ang atoa nga rules diri sayon ra kaayo sabton, so it means dali ra pud kaayo mahibaw-an kung naa bay violation or wala.
No need to deliberate, unless it's a special case that needs admin intervention.
